Understanding what to do immediately following an accident is essential for safeguarding one's rights and preparing for possible legal action. Here are the suggested actions:

Seek Medical Attention
Constantly prioritize your health by seeking treatment, even for seemingly minor injuries. Documentation of injuries is critical for your case.

Collect Evidence
If possible, gather proof from the accident scene. This can include photos, witness statements, and contact information.

Report the Incident
Alert the appropriate authorities, such as law enforcement or your company, depending on the nature of the Accident Injury Case Evaluation.

Document Everything
Keep detailed records of all medical treatments, costs, and communication associated to the accident.

Consult an Attorney
Engaging a qualified accident injury lawyer can substantially affect the result of your claim. They can supply assistance based upon the distinct scenarios of your case.

Submit a Claim
Your attorney will help in submitting an accident claim with the responsible celebration's insurance or in court if required.

Frequently Asked QuestionsWhat is the average settlement for an accident injury case?
Settlements differ based upon a number of aspects, including the severity of the injury, medical expenditures, lost earnings, and pain and suffering. While some cases may close for thousands, others, especially serious injuries with long-term impacts, may lead to settlements reaching millions.
For how long do I have to submit a claim?
Statutes of restrictions dictate the timeframe within which you need to sue. Typically, in the majority of states, this varies from 1 to 5 years from the date of the accident. However, special circumstances can change this duration, highlighting the need for timely legal consultation.
Will I have to go to court?
Not all Accident Injury Claim Process injury cases require a court appearance. Many claims are settled through negotiations between your attorney and the insurer. Nevertheless, if a reasonable settlement can not be reached, your attorney may suggest pursuing litigation.
How are legal fees structured for accident injury cases?
The majority of Personal Injury Settlement injury lawyers deal with a contingency fee basis, suggesting they just collect fees if you win the case. Generally, this fee varies from 25% to 40% of your settlement. It's essential to discuss charges upfront throughout your initial consultation.
